Data Snapshot: ZIP 50464 (Plymouth, IA)

ZIP 50464 (Plymouth, IA) shows an average homeowners insurance premium of $1,544 per year as of 2022, based on U.S. Treasury FIO ZIP-level observations across approximately 11 reported policies. That is 13% below the national average of $1,776 per year, placing this ZIP in the 49th percentile nationally. Compared to the Iowa state average of $1,629, this ZIP runs 5% below, reflecting neighborhood-level differences in catastrophe exposure, property age, and claims history.

The loss ratio for ZIP 50464 is 189.1%, meaning insurers paid out more in claims than they collected — a signal that premiums may rise or carriers may exit. Claim frequency — the share of policies with at least one claim — is 10.75%, and the average claim severity (amount paid per claim) is $27,160. Nonrenewal — insurers declining to extend coverage at policy expiration — occurs at 1.08% in this ZIP; rising nonrenewal often signals insurer retreat from high-risk markets.

Across 5 years (2018–2022), premiums in ZIP 50464 have risen by 11.4%, ranging from $1,386 to $1,544 with a five-year average of $1,470 — an annualized rate of +2.7% per year. FIO data aggregates voluntary reporting from the 40 largest homeowners insurers, covering roughly 80% of the U.S. market, so figures represent market averages rather than individual policy quotes; your own premium will vary with dwelling value, deductible, coverage limits, construction type, and insurer-specific underwriting.
